(Smaller ones get disease, and larger ones although tough, may be too large for many Landscapes)Landscapers and Landscape architects and designers have avoided using Kangaroo Paws because of their weaknesses. Standard flavidus varieties are tall and tough, but generally there flowers are disappointing. The Velvet Range of Kangaroo Paw has gone back to basics, and regathered the toughness of the original larger varieties, but with a mid sized height. Unfortunately, too many smaller Kangaroo Paws, bred mainly for pot culture, and beautiful flowers have been used in gardens, and not surprisingly, they fail within a short period.
